  • The Guardian's Hannah Al-Othman reports on the recent anti-immigrant riots in Northern Ireland, highlighting the fear experienced by local residents. Among them are Stella and Sumayah, two Ugandan care workers and students living in west Belfast, who found themselves in the midst of violence as rioters set neighbori…
  • The situation escalated to the point where they felt their lives were in danger, with masked individuals threatening their safety.
  • Northern Ireland has a complex history marked by sectarian conflict and socio-economic challenges. The recent riots are indicative of underlying tensions that have been exacerbated by economic difficulties and a changing demographic landscape, leading to scapegoating of immigrant communities.
  • The riots in Belfast reflect a troubling trend of rising anti-immigrant sentiment, exacerbated by socio-political tensions in the region. The experiences of Stella and Sumayah serve as a stark reminder of the human cost of such unrest, where individuals simply seeking a better life find themselves in peril.
